Abstract:

Criminal threats in the Child Protection Law, especially the articles on sexual harassment and sexual violence (the Child Protection Law states "committing violence to force children to have intercourse), where the minimum criminal threat and the maximum criminal threat are all the same, both harassment and sexual violence (rape). So, according to the author, if so, it means that the law considers sexual harassment to be the same as rape even though it is not, because sexual harassment is the act of someone who abuses a child, whether it's a girl or a boy, either by hugging him, kissing him, holding his injured limbs. considered taboo, the perpetrators of sexual harassment are threatened with imprisonment for a minimum of 5 (five) years and a maximum of 15 (fifteen) years. Meanwhile, if someone commits violence or forces a child to have sexual intercourse, the perpetrator is also only threatened with a minimum imprisonment of 5 (five) years and a maximum of 15 (fifteen) years, so that between perpetrators of sexual harassment and perpetrators of sexual violence the threat is the same. Meanwhile, sanctions for perpetrators of violence against children, both physical violence, psychological violence, sexual crimes, and neglect are regulated in Law Number 35 of 2014.
